We are seeking a Project Manager in our Chambersburg/Harrisburg areas to lead DOT & PTC projects - On Time, In Spec, and Under Budget - to ensure optimum profitability in operations.

Project Manager - What Will You Do?

  • Prepare, build and submit completed estimates and proposals to customers.
  • Identify estimating opportunities by promoting NESL to commercial customers.
  • Review contract (post-bid) submittals for accuracy and completeness to ensure all requirements are inclusive.
  • Track and monitor costs and budgets, monitor daily KPI's.
  • Assist other Project Managers, Engineers, and Superintendents as needed.
  • Maintain open communication and positive business relationships with existing accounts and manage customer issues.
  • Coordinate schedule, execution and oversight of project according to contract specifications.
  • Provide and participate in monthly forecast and budget reviews with construction leadership team and finance.
  • Direct the overall safety culture within assigned projects and assigned areas of responsibility.
  • Learn more about the Materials & Aggregate Industry in PA
Requirements - Who Are We Looking For?
  • Bachelor's Degree in Business,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or related field is preferred. Associates degree and/or 5years in the construction industry is required.
  • 2Years of Project Management experience preferred.
  • DOT experience required.
  • Computer proficiency in Microsoft Word, Excel and Outlook.
  • Knowledge of estimating/scheduling software required.
  • Strong math, analytical, organization, interpersonal, ver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to review contract documentation for plan interpretations and contract specifications, standards and publications;.
  • Possess NECEPT Field Technician and OSHA 30 certifications, or ability to obtain within 1 year of hire.
  • Possess a strong understanding of safety policies and procedures.
